+(define-public megacmd
+  (package
+    (name "megacmd")
+    (version "1.1.0")
+    (source
+      (origin
+        (method git-fetch)
+        (uri (git-reference
+              (url "https://github.com/meganz/MEGAcmd.git")
+              (commit (string-append version "_Linux"))
+              (recursive? #t)))
+        (sha256
+         (base32
+          "004j8m3xs6slx03g2g6wzr97myl2v3zc09wxnfar5c62a625pd53"))
+        (file-name (git-file-name name version))))
+    (build-system gnu-build-system)
+    ;; XXX: Disabling tests because they depend on libgtest.la from googletest,
+    ;; which is not installed for unclear reasons.
+    (arguments
+     `(#:tests? #f
+       #:configure-flags '("--with-pcre")))
+    (native-inputs
+     `(("autoconf" ,autoconf)
+       ("automake" ,automake)
+       ("libtool" ,libtool)))
+    (inputs
+     `(("c-ares" ,c-ares)
+       ("crypto++" ,crypto++)
+       ("curl" ,curl)
+       ("freeimage" ,freeimage)
+       ("gtest" ,googletest)
+       ("openssl" ,openssl)
+       ("pcre" ,pcre)
+       ("readline" ,readline)
+       ("sodium" ,libsodium)
+       ("sqlite3" ,sqlite)
+       ("zlib" ,zlib)))
+    (home-page "https://mega.nz/cmd")
+    (synopsis "Command Line Interactive and Scriptable Application to access mega.nz")
+    (description "MEGAcmd provides non UI access to MEGA services.  It intends to offer all the
+functionality of a MEGA account via commands.  It features synchronization, backup of local folders
+into a MEGA account and a webdav/streaming server.")
+    (license '(license:bsd-2 license:gpl3+))))
